National Archaeology Day on Pinterest


You can now follow National Archaeology Day on Pinterest!  Pinterest is a digital image sharing social network with a mission to “connect everyone in the world through the ‘things’ they find interesting…. With millions of new pins added every week, Pinterest is connecting people all over the world based on shared tastes and interests.”  The National Archaeology Day pinboard contains visual announcements of new Collaborating Organizations and events, images from 2011 National Archaeology Day, and more.

Experian Marketing Services recently released a report naming Pinterest as the third most popular online social network in the United States, behind Facebook and Twitter.  The AIA hopes to connect with Pinterest users interested in archaeology to increase participation in and awareness of National Archaeology Day.
